Output 095f3a028134239950aad80fe77234d84f59d58c617dba9bf464254cb218c14f:0

value
97027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a61b954d9102c3b909e9be033bb9a396a4431b0 OP_EQUAL
address
3HDus8jGgUBLmj7kGUSnG4s8pd7grKLHJk
transaction
095f3a028134239950aad80fe77234d84f59d58c617dba9bf464254cb218c14f
confirmations
257698
spent
true